Apify is a JavaScript & Node.js based data extraction tool for websites that crawls lists of URLs and automates workflows on the web. With Apify you can manage and automatically scale a pool of headless Chrome / Puppeteer instances, maintain queues of URLs to crawl, store crawling results locally or in the cloud, rotate proxies and much more.

Data collection: Apify actors, one per source, that scrape the open-data endpoints and normalize them. Quebec RBQ ships a daily bulk CSV (inside a 10.8 MB zip, ~924k rows that dedupe to ~54k active licences). Ontario HCRA has no bulk file โ it's an internal JSON API behind the public registry. - Source: dev.to / about 1 month ago
